What Is the Hoselink Retractable Hose Reel?
The Hoselink Retractable Hose Reel is a wall-mounted hose system that automatically retracts your hose back into a compact casing when you are done using it. You pull out only the length you need, and the stop-anywhere locking mechanism holds it in place. When you are finished watering, you give it a gentle tug and it smoothly winds itself back in. No cranking. No coiling. No fighting.
It comes with everything you need right out of the box: the hose reel unit, a mounting bracket with hardware, an 8-pattern spray nozzle, and a set of their patented quick-connect fittings. You do not have to go buy a bunch of extra parts to get started. Mount it, connect it to your spigot, and you are good to go.

Which Size Hoselink Should You Get?
Hoselink offers their retractable hose reel in a few different sizes, so you can match it to your yard. Here is a quick breakdown:
The 50-foot Classic is perfect for small yards, townhomes, patios, or if your spigot is already close to where you water most. If you mainly have potted plants and a small flower bed, this is your pick.
The 82-foot Classic Hi-Flow is the sweet spot for most standard suburban lots. This is the one I personally recommend for the majority of homeowners. It gives you plenty of reach without being overkill, and the Hi-Flow design means stronger water pressure at the nozzle.
The 100-foot Classic is for larger properties where you need maximum reach.
And then there is the new Evolve series (90-foot Hi-Flow and 100-foot options) which is their 2026 model with even better water flow, replaceable parts for long-term maintenance, and a 5-year warranty. If you want the top of the line, the Evolve is the way to go.
All sizes come in two color options, Beige and Charcoal, so you can pick whichever blends best with your house.
Installation: Can You Actually DIY This?
Yes. 100 percent yes.
I know that “wall-mounted” sounds intimidating, but this is genuinely a beginner-friendly install. You mount the bracket to your wall near your outdoor spigot using the included hardware, hang the hose reel unit on the bracket, and connect the leader hose to your spigot. That is it. The whole thing took me maybe 20 minutes, and that included time spent deciding exactly where I wanted it.
If you do not have a suitable wall near your spigot, Hoselink also sells a freestanding mounting post that you concrete into the ground, or a ground mount option that screws directly into your deck or patio. So even if your setup is not ideal, there is a mounting solution that works.
